Thirty Six Year Old Platinum as an Anticancer Agent
Journal Title: Indo Global Journal of Pharmaceutical Sciences - Year 2018, Vol 8, Issue 1
Abstract
The cancer treatment has been a challenge since it was diagnosed first. In that stage the primary focus centre of medicinal chemist was to combat a serious problem. So far many drugs have been approved for the cancer treatment, however, the side effects and resistance set them in corner. In pursuit of better drug candidate the first metal coordinating drug cisplatin came up with a wide range of anticancer activity. Metal coordinating drugs having anticancer activity open a new era of metal coordinating drugs. Efforts for the fine tuning of platinum coordinating anticancer compound leads to better option like carboplatin and oxaloplatin, however their resistance and some severe side effects made their limited use. The platinum drug has been modified in many ways to improve the safety profile as well the activity, moreover many derivatives were approved by the agencies. The endless efforts with the limited success turn the discovery to the different direction; in the recent scenario the existing drugs were modified to better pharmacokinetic parameters. The drug with improved pharamcokinetis parameter found less toxic compare to the parent drug, moreover among the modified drug some are going successfully in the clinical studies with the combination or alone. The ease of synthesis of these metal based molecules was an attraction for scientist to develop the structure activity relationship of the metal base core structure.
